Xiaomi Mi 5 tipped for Android and Win 10 versions

Rumors and leaks about the Xiaomi Mi 5 have been flying over the last few weeks. The device was confirmed to get official on February 24 by Hugo Barra. We have also seen packaging leak for the Mi 5 that shows multiple colors will be offered. This week a new leak has surfaced claiming there will be two versions of the phone.

According to the rumor on February 24, we will see two versions of the Mi 5 get official. One of those versions will run Android and the other will run Windows 10. The OS should be the only difference between the two versions, hardware will be the same.

It's not clear at this point if both versions of the smartphone will launch globally. Markets outside China could see only one version or the other. Hardware rumors suggest a quad HD screen, Snapdragon 820, 4GB of RAM, 4G LTE, 16MP camera, and a battery packing at least 3000 mAh of power.

Pricing is tipped to be the same no matter if you choose the Android or Windows 10 flavor at under $500. We only have a few weeks no until February 24 when the smartphone is supposed to be unveiled and we can see if any of the rumors of late are accurate.
